It's not in any IRRs, so that could be a limiting factor. http://irrexplorer.nlnog.net/search/23.130.17.0
It's not signed in RPKI, so maybe that would help. https://radar.qrator.net/search?query=23.130.17.0 This shows ZitoMedia passing the prefix, but not PennRenn. Is that intended? It also shows only Cogent out of Zito. https://radar.qrator.net/as17177/graph#23.130.17.0/24 This graph shows a different prefix of yours has connectivity via PennRenn and ZitoMedia. Out of ZitoMedia, it uses both Cogent and Hurricane. https://radar.qrator.net/as17177/graph#162.216.68.0/22_1299%2C1668%2C%207018%2C%203320%2C%203257%2C%203356%2C%20701%2C%202914%2C%201239%2C%206453%2C%20174%2C%206461%2C%205511%2C%206762 They may or may not fix your current problems, but I would definitely look to make sure your IRR and RPKI entries with ARIN are correct.
